About the speaker

Steven Gätjen is a media personality with ubiquitous appearances all across the German media and content landscapes. Getting his start in TV, Gätjen began hosting a variety of TV shows in 1999 and has reported for Pro Sieben from the Oscars since 2000. He also hosts a podcast and the author of two best-selling series of children’s books, which he created with his brother. A film buff through and through, Gätjen is also a voice actor, providing the German voice for Will Smith’s character in the 20th Century Fox production “Spies in Disguise.” You’ll also find him on TikTok entertaining his community with popular TikToker Paulomuc.

Reinventing Banking: The Revolut Playbook to 100 Million Customers
Stageslot
May 06, 15:20-15:40
HBO Max Stage

Banking in Europe is changing fast. But for millions of people, it still remains something they have, not something they actively use. Revolut set out to challenge that. In just 10 years, it has grown to more than 70 million customers by building a product people actually use every day. From spending and saving to investing and managing money together. What sets Revolut apart is a product first approach, a single global platform and the ability to combine global scale with strong local relevance in each market. From highly competitive markets like Germany to fast growing markets like France and Spain. On the HBO Max Stage, Antoine Le Nel, Chief Growth and Marketing Officer at Revolut, shares how this model drives the next phase of growth towards 100 million customers. From rapid product innovation to partnerships with Formula 1, the NBA and Manchester City, this session explores how Revolut turns everyday usage into growth and growth into long term market leadership.
